OPTIMIS: Optimizing Personalized Therapies through Integrated Multiscale Intelligent Simulation
2026-03-26
Abstract excerpt
<h4>ABSTRACT</h4> Controlling complex biological systems across multiple scales remains a major challenge in computational medicine, because whole-body disease behavior is closely shaped by noisy cellular events at much smaller scales. Standard deterministic models often miss this molecular variability, while fully stochastic simulations are too slow for the repeated, high-throughput interactions needed to train...
